Newcastle United kicked off their 2024/25 Premier League campaign with a hard-fought victory against Southampton, despite being reduced to ten men for nearly an hour. In a match that tested the Magpies’ resilience, Fabian Schar’s early dismissal threatened to derail their efforts, but Eddie Howe’s side managed to hold firm and claim all three points….

Newcastle United faces a crucial decision following the controversial red card shown to Fabian Schar during their match against Southampton. Schar was sent off after an altercation with Southampton’s Ben Brereton Diaz, an incident that has sparked debate and could lead to an appeal from the Magpies. Newcastle United showcased their resilience and skill as they kicked off their Japan trip with an impressive 4-1 victory over Urawa Red Diamonds. Despite challenging humid conditions, the Magpies delivered a commanding performance, leaving fans and analysts with much to discuss.

After resolving their Profit and Sustainability Rules (PSR) issues at the end of June, many Newcastle United supporters anticipated a robust transfer offensive. Eddie Howe’s ambitious project suggested that new recruitment head Paul Mitchell might have around £100 million to spend in his first transfer window at the club. However, the reality has been quite different, with reluctant sales and limited incoming transfers, leaving fans on Tyneside frustrated and anxious about the club’s future.
